AI Performance Monitoring
Overview of AI Performance Monitoring
AI performance monitoring involves a range of activities, including data collection, model evaluation, and performance optimization. It requires a deep understanding of AI and ML concepts, as well as the ability to analyze complex data sets. The goal of AI performance monitoring is to ensure that AI models are functioning correctly, efficiently, and effectively. This involves identifying potential issues, such as bias, errors, or inefficiencies, and taking corrective action to address them.
Importance of AI Performance Monitoring
AI performance monitoring is essential for several reasons. Firstly, it helps to ensure that AI models are accurate and reliable, which is critical for making informed decisions. Secondly, it enables organizations to optimize their AI systems, improving efficiency and reducing costs. Finally, AI performance monitoring helps to identify potential issues, such as bias or errors, which can have significant consequences if left unchecked. By monitoring AI performance, organizations can ensure that their AI systems are functioning as intended, and make data-driven decisions to drive business success.
AI in Performance Management
The use of Artificial Intelligence in performance management has become increasingly popular, with many organizations leveraging AI performance monitoring to gain insights into their operations and make data-driven decisions. By utilizing AI Performance Monitoring, companies can streamline their processes, improve efficiency, and drive business growth.
Types of AI Performance Metrics
There are several types of AI performance metrics that can be used to evaluate the performance of AI models. These include:
Accuracy Metrics
Accuracy metrics, such as precision, recall, and F1 score, are used to evaluate the accuracy of AI models. These metrics provide insight into the model's ability to make correct predictions or classifications.
Efficiency Metrics
Efficiency metrics, such as processing time and memory usage, are used to evaluate the efficiency of AI models. These metrics provide insight into the model's ability to process data quickly and efficiently.
Reliability Metrics
Reliability metrics, such as mean time between failures (MTBF) and mean time to repair (MTTR), are used to evaluate the reliability of AI models. These metrics provide insight into the model's ability to function correctly over time.
Challenges of AI Performance Monitoring
AI performance monitoring is not without its challenges. One of the main challenges is the complexity of AI models, which can make it difficult to evaluate their performance. Additionally, AI models are often trained on large datasets, which can be difficult to analyze and interpret. Furthermore, AI models can be prone to bias and errors, which can have significant consequences if left unchecked. To overcome these challenges, organizations must invest in specialized tools and expertise, and develop a deep understanding of AI and ML concepts.
Best Practices for AI Performance Monitoring
To ensure effective AI performance monitoring, organizations should follow several best practices. Firstly, they should establish clear goals and objectives for their AI systems, and develop a comprehensive monitoring strategy. Secondly, they should invest in specialized tools and expertise, such as AI performance monitoring software and data scientists. Finally, they should continually evaluate and optimize their AI systems, using data-driven insights to drive improvement.
Tools and Techniques for AI Performance Monitoring
There are several tools and techniques that can be used for AI performance monitoring. These include:
AI Performance Monitoring Software
AI performance monitoring software, such as New Relic and Datadog, provides real-time insights into AI model performance, enabling organizations to quickly identify and address potential issues.
Data Analytics Platforms
Data analytics platforms, such as Tableau and Power BI, provide advanced data analytics capabilities, enabling organizations to analyze and interpret complex data sets.
Machine Learning Frameworks
Machine learning frameworks, such as TensorFlow and PyTorch, provide a range of tools and libraries for building, deploying, and monitoring AI models.
Conclusion
AI performance monitoring is a critical component of any AI strategy, enabling organizations to ensure that their AI models are functioning correctly, efficiently, and effectively. By understanding the importance of AI performance monitoring, and following best practices, organizations can optimize their AI systems, improve efficiency, and drive business success.
FAQs
What is AI performance monitoring?
AI performance monitoring is the process of tracking, analyzing, and optimizing the performance of AI models and systems.
Why is AI performance monitoring important?
AI performance monitoring is essential for ensuring that AI models are accurate, reliable, and efficient, and for identifying potential issues, such as bias or errors.
What are some common AI performance metrics?
Common AI performance metrics include accuracy metrics, efficiency metrics, and reliability metrics.
How can organizations overcome the challenges of AI performance monitoring?
Organizations can overcome the challenges of AI performance monitoring by investing in specialized tools and expertise, and developing a deep understanding of AI and ML concepts.
What are some best practices for AI performance monitoring?
Best practices for AI performance monitoring include establishing clear goals and objectives, investing in specialized tools and expertise, and continually evaluating and optimizing AI systems.
What tools and techniques can be used for AI performance monitoring?
Tools and techniques for AI performance monitoring include AI performance monitoring software, data analytics platforms, and machine learning frameworks.

